Subject: Config hot-reload rollout — Brightvale integration

Hi team,

Starting with release 4.2, the Ostermere gateway hot-reloads partner configuration without a restart. Changes you push to the partner config endpoint take effect within 30 seconds; no drain window is needed. Validation is stricter now — malformed blocks are rejected whole rather than partially applied, so test against the sandbox first. Rollbacks are just another config push. For sandbox pushes during the rollout window, authenticate with the token below.

login token, yajeg-fawif: eyJhbGciOiJIUzI1NiIsInR5cCI6IkpXVCJ9.eyJzdWIiOiIEdPQYnZXaZIn0.HSRTnYZBx0Qc

**Ticket AG-locked: Vault sealed, Murmurhall audio-guide builds blocked**

Plugin authors: the signing vault for the Murmurhall museum audio-guide app locked after three bad unlock attempts. No plugin bundles can be signed or published until it's reopened, so hold your releases. Do not retry unlock yourselves — attempts are rate-limited and another failure wipes the slot. One designated maintainer will unseal it today using the emergency procedure. For the record and for continuity, the recovery passphrase is noted on the line just below.

strongbox words: druvan-lamys-eliius-jorax-istox-soreth-ulays-gilix-ralix-oliiel-norwyn-casvan-praius

Quick heads-up on Pinwheel UI versioning: we cut a minor release every sprint, and anything touching component props needs a changeset file in the PR. No changeset, no merge — the bot will nag you. Majors are rare and go through the design council first. The full policy, with examples of what counts as breaking, lives on the internal page below.

wiki page, bahip-yahip: https://grafana.qirvanlabs.corp/browse/display/projects/cc3a1b9dbfc9

### Runbook 4.2 — Account Recovery: HueCheck Audit Console

If an auditor is locked out of HueCheck, our color-contrast accessibility audit tool, first verify their identity against the team roster and confirm their pending audit assignments. Do not reset credentials mid-audit, as in-progress contrast scans will be discarded. Instead, restore access through the recovery console, which preserves scan state. When the console prompts for verification, enter the recovery passphrase shown below.

strongbox words: druath-quenael